Pamela Jenner

Pamela Jenner

09.09.1943 - 21.01.2023

Pam grew up on the Isle of Wight and was destined to become a Nun. In her early twenties, Pam moved to London where she worked as a telephone operator for British Telecoms. It wasn’t until Pam returned to the Isle of Wight, that she met Paddy; a Londoner who walked her home one night after a party.
Paddy was the love of Pam’s life and within six weeks of meeting, they were married. Pam and Paddy shared a long life together, having 4 children and 19 grandchildren.
They spent their lives living along the South Coast of England, starting at Littlehampton and ending in Worthing. They were well travelled, having been to Canada, Europe and New Jersey, their last holiday together.
We take comfort in knowing that they are finally reunited with one another and that their love is now eternal.
